Natural Version with Paint, Petroglyph V14 Khatm Al Melaha, Kalba, Sharjah. Three Syrian Wild Asses and other motifs. Likely Neolithic or earlier. [Fossati 2019 Messages from the Past: Rock Art of the Al-Hajar Mountains (Oman)].Khatm Al Melaha is an archaeological site on the coast of the Oman Sea near Kalba in Sharjah, UAE. It is one of the largest rock art sites in the UAE.
